Contracts
Distribution
Bridge
Website
Electra Protocol Blockchain, Multi Layer Explorer
Search
Supply:
18,325,254,080
Lastest Block:
1,962,873
Utxos:
1,983,803
Nodes:
346
OmniXEP Contracts:
274
Block detail
[STAKE]
29/09/2025 08:10:08 UTC
Txid
59f431c94195842d0c425d6305778cd4a8b9d6c7ee8b3855494989a92ae9f801
Block
1,876,368
Block hash
ad7249abb8d301d4448db5157bd3682384ea11e7bfdfd5a8cd93da669926d0a6
Stake amount
146.54661246 XEP
Sender
ep1q45eg56gprutp937zyz9d0sy3l3gm8trrg6k8az
Recipient
ep1q45eg56gprutp937zyz9d0sy3l3gm8trrg6k8az
(2,314,465.75958515 XEP)